Skip to content

Golf Instruction – Registration is Underway

Nowadays, you can find just about anything on the internet, even golf tutorials. But, as we all know, tutorials can only teach you so much. Actual time on the green with a PGA-certified golf instructor will allow you to up your skill level. In fact, it’s the single best way to improve your game. According to, “a PGA Professional is uniquely skilled at evaluating your game and can help you hit the ball longer and straighter, play better on and around the greens, improve your course management skills and make sure your equipment fits you properly.“

Here at White Pines, PGA Professional Andrew Godfrey will do just that. Starting this March, we will be offering you an opportunity to up your game with the help and guidance of Andrew. We will have a variety of lessons to choose from. Everything from beginner lessons to advance lessons. No matter what your age is or skill level, we are here to improve your golf experience. Check out our lineup of lessons below.

Adult Golf 101
New to the game of golf or have never swung a club, but want to say “count me in” when your friends ask you to join them at a golf outing? Then, this class is for you. We will cover everything from the basic swing to how to check in for your tee time. If you have clubs, we highly recommend you bring them, but if not, no worries, we will have clubs for you. Our goal is that you will walk out of this class feeling at home at a golf course.

Adult Golf 202
Do you enjoy playing golf but want to get better at it? This is going to be the class for you! This class is for anyone from a beginner to an advanced player. We will cover all aspects of the game from making putts to hitting it far. Our goal is to lower your score on the golf course and help you enjoy the game. Bring clubs to the first class and we will dive right in.

Adult – Junior
We are thrilled to offer this new class for both adults and junior golfers together. We will meet one Sunday a month starting in May and ending in August. This is a great opportunity to spend some quality time outside together and learning a great game. The last class we will go an hour later to go on the course to play and have fun. Maximum one junior golfer per adult.

Beginning Junior Golf 101
Junior Golf is back! Our Junior Golf Class 101 is a great way to start learning how to play golf. We cover all the basics of the game in a fun and engaging environment. The students will also learn about golf etiquette which will help them when they head out on the course. If you don’t have clubs, no problem, we have some for you.

Advanced Junior Golf 202
This class is for juniors who’ve played golf before and are wanting to take their game to the next level. We dive deeper into the golf swing, bunker play, and your short game. We will also work on course management to lower your score. We also work on course management to lower our scores. On the last day we will go on the course to test your knowledge. Please bring your clubs to class each week.

High School Golf Class 303
This class is an in-depth program to help you make or continue making the high school golf team. This class runs the entire summer for 8 weeks. At the end of 8 weeks you will be prepared for tryouts and hopefully make the team. We work on the range and the golf course to provide excellent experience of what high school golf is like. Be ready for some great instruction and to have fun. No class July 6; times are at 3-4 p.m. first four weeks, and 3-5 p.m. last four weeks.

Lesson Dates, Times & Fees

  • Adult 101 – Tu, 05/03-05/24 – 6pm-7pm (18+) – $100
  • Adult 101 – Tu, 06/07-06/28 – 6pm-7pm (18+) – $100
  • Adult 101 – Tu, 07/05-07/26 – 6pm-7pm (18+) – $100
  • Adult 101 – Tu, 08/02-08/23 – 6pm-7pm (18+) – $100
  • Adult 202 – Th, 05/05-05/26 – 6pm-7pm (18+) – $100
  • Adult 202 – Th, 06/09-06/30 – 6pm-7pm (18+) – $100
  • Adult 202 – Th, 07/07-07/28 – 6pm-7pm (18+) – $100
  • Adult 202 – Th, 08/04-08/25 – 6pm-7pm (18+) – $100
  • Adult/Junior – Su, 05/29, 06/26, 07/31, 08/28 – 5pm-6pm (6-14 & 21+) – $150
  • Beginning Junior Golf 101 – Tu, 06/07-06/28 – 9:00am-10:00am (6-13) – $100
  • Beginning Junior Golf 101 – Tu, 07/12-08/02 – 9:00am-10:00am (6-13) – $100
  • Beginning Junior Golf 101 – W, 06/08-06/29 – 9:00am-10:00am (6-13) – $100
  • Beginning Junior Golf 101 – W, 07/13-08/03 – 9:00am-10:00am (6-13) – $100
  • Advanced Junior Golf 202 – W, 06/08-06/29 – 1pm-2pm (10-16) – $110
  • Advanced Junior Golf 202 – W, 07/13-08/03 – 1pm-2pm (10-16) – $110
  • High School Golf Class 303 – W, 06/08-08/03 – See Description (13-17) – $240

For private lessons, contact Head Golf Professional Andrew Godfrey at